Output e35302214f0441dc85e688aecc793e20a5158352967f266c67e208dfd5be4e2e:1

value
910900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e817b6aa80dc646314119dbf31d00a45ea14a4e8 OP_EQUAL
address
3NrD6hCs2xX1yZYMHvmboQf3iEcmFpFBWm
transaction
e35302214f0441dc85e688aecc793e20a5158352967f266c67e208dfd5be4e2e
spent
true